Legally blind second-grader sees her classmates faces for the first time

When Shane and Amber Hedrick became parents to a beautiful baby girl, they never expected the diagnosis that came soon after her birth."She has nystagmus," Amber Hedrick said. "It means her eyes shake uncontrollably all the time.
